如何在oracle中创建数据库

2025-01-14 17:20:45   小编

如何在 Oracle 中创建数据库

在 Oracle 数据库管理领域,创建数据库是一项基础且关键的操作。下面将为您详细介绍在 Oracle 中创建数据库的具体步骤。

确保您已成功安装 Oracle 数据库软件,并且相关服务已经正常启动。这是创建数据库的前提条件。

接下来,以具有管理员权限的用户登录到 Oracle 系统。常用的管理员用户是 SYS 和 SYSTEM,登录方式可以通过 Oracle 自带的 SQL*Plus 工具或者其他数据库管理工具。

使用 CREATE DATABASE 语句来创建数据库。基本语法如下:

CREATE DATABASE database_name
[CONTROLFILE REUSE]
[LOGFILE [GROUP integer 'filename' [SIZE integer [K|M]]] [,...]]
[DATAFILE 'filename' [SIZE integer [K|M]] [,...]]
[MAXLOGFILES integer]
[MAXLOGMEMBERS integer]
[MAXDATAFILES integer]
[MAXINSTANCES integer]
[MAXLOGHISTORY integer];

在这个语句中,database_name 是您要创建的数据库名称,这是必填项。CONTROLFILE REUSE 选项用于指定是否重用现有的控制文件。LOGFILE 子句用于定义重做日志文件,您可以指定日志文件的组号、文件名以及大小。DATAFILE 子句则用于指定数据文件,同样要给出文件名和大小。

设置相关参数时需要谨慎考虑。例如,MAXLOGFILES、MAXLOGMEMBERS、MAXDATAFILES、MAXINSTANCES 和 MAXLOGHISTORY 等参数,分别定义了数据库中可以创建的最大重做日志文件数、每个重做日志组中的最大成员数、最大数据文件数、可以同时挂载数据库的最大实例数以及最大日志历史记录数。这些参数会影响数据库的性能和扩展性,要根据实际需求合理设置。

完成 CREATE DATABASE 语句的编写并执行后,Oracle 系统将开始创建数据库的相关文件和结构。这一过程可能需要一些时间,具体取决于您的硬件性能和数据库的规模。

创建数据库后,还需要进行一些后续配置,比如创建用户、分配权限以及初始化一些必要的系统参数等。

掌握在 Oracle 中创建数据库的方法,对于数据库管理员来说是至关重要的。只有严谨地按照步骤操作,合理设置参数,才能创建出稳定、高效的数据库环境,为企业的各类业务系统提供坚实的数据支持。

TAGS: 数据库创建 如何在oracle创建数据库 oracle数据库创建 oracle创建

欢迎使用万千站长工具!

Welcome to www.zzTool.com